As a Kitchen Team Leader apprentice, you’ll lead by example making sure the team have everything they need so the shift runs like clockwork! You’ll make sure the team maintain high standards and that our customers are kept happy.
Join us at Pub & Carvery, where whatever the weather or occasion, we’ve got something for everyone with our mix of carvery and classic pub food washed down with a tasty tipple. Our carveries include a choice of three 14-hour slow-cook meats and a selection of potatoes and seasonal vegetables where our customers can pile their plates as high as they like.
